Core control arms are critical for their pivotal role in connecting the car’s suspension to its frame, allowing for optimal wheel alignment and stability. Typically, a vehicle is equipped with an upper and a lower control arm, both essential for maintaining the proper suspension geometry. Experience and expert reviews highlight that quality core control arms are an invaluable investment for any vehicle owner who prioritizes road safety and driving precision. Real-world experiences show that inferior control arms can lead to premature tire wear, uneven steering, and an uncomfortable ride. Their fundamental task is to manage the up and down movement of the suspension, mitigating any vibrations and shocks from road irregularities before they reach the chassis.

From a technical standpoint, choosing the right core control arms involves understanding the materials and designs that define them. Modern advancements have led to the use of high-strength steel and lightweight aluminum, offering a balance between durability and weight reduction. With rust and corrosion being significant enemies of any metal component, many brands now offer control arms with anti-corrosive coatings, significantly extending their lifespan. The evolution of control arm designs has introduced innovative geometrical configurations that enhance the driving experience. For example, models with adjustable ball joints allow for more precise alignment settings, a feature that is particularly beneficial for performance-oriented vehicles or those subjected to challenging driving conditions.core control arms
